Hrithik Roshan says if he was Krrish he would decimate every last cigarette from this planet

While many celebrities don’t speak about their bad habits, Hrithik Roshan has always been vocal about how he used to spoke earlier and how he decided to quit it. Recently, the actor once again cleared on Twitter that he doesn’t smoke and if he was Krrish he would decimate every last cigarette from this planet.

Recently, one of the fan clubs of Hrithik posted a picture of the actor where he is standing with his kids in a balcony. In the picture, it looks like Hrithik is holding a cigarette in his hand. So, a fan tweeted on the picture, “Does @iHrithik have a cigarette in his hand or am i seeing wrong? I hope you don't @iHrithik. It makes me very very sorry.”


To this, the actor replied, “I am a non smoker . :) and if I was Krrish , first thing I’d do after eradicating this virus would be to decimate every last cigarette from this planet .”

Well, Hrithik has always been an inspiration for his fans. We are sure after knowing that their favourite star doesn’t smoke, many fans of Hrithik will also opt to quit smoking.

Talking about Hrithik’s movies, the actor was last seen on the big screen in War which is the highest-grossing film of 2019. There have been many reports about his next film. It is said that he was supposed to star in Satte Pe Satta remake which is being directed by Farah Khan. Then there were reports that his next will be Krrish 4 and well, it is also said that Hrithik is keen on starring in a Hollywood film and has also signed an international agency to manage his work. Farhan Akhtar and Ritesh Sidhwani back Malayalam vampire thriller 'Half' ahead of TIFF premiere

Highlights

  • Excel Entertainment will present and distribute Half in Hindi across North India in association with AA Films.
  • The Toronto International Film Festival Midnight Madness selection marks Excel's first Malayalam-language acquisition.
  • The vampire action thriller is planned for a pan-India release in five languages.

Farhan Akhtar and Ritesh Sidhwani's Excel Entertainment has come on board to present and distribute the Hindi version of Malayalam vampire thriller Half across North India, ahead of the film's world premiere at the Toronto International Film Festival (TIFF).

The film, selected for TIFF's Midnight Madness section, will be released in association with AA Films. It also marks Excel Entertainment's first acquisition from the Malayalam film industry.
